This intriguing mash-up takes the humble chicken burger to Indonesia by way of everyone’s favourite peanutty breakfast cereal. Weird maybe, wonderful definitely. The first time I made this I was still trying to decide whether it worked when I finished the whole thing in about three minutes flat, so I guess it did.
